Robotics and AI, an update.

Those of you who read through the News every week probably already know this, but I'm going to recap it here because there have recently been some significant advances in Robotics and Artificial Intelligence.

First off, last week we had the IBM Watson super computer competing against people in the American game show Jeopardy. After the first round it was tied for first, but by the end of the competition it was well out in front. This is a big deal because Watson had to take purely audio cues from the host and had the same amount of time to answer as the human contestants. This is a significant step forward in terms of a linguistic interface for computers and despite it's limitations, testing is underway to bring Watson into the medical field.

The Watson interface could also apply quite smoothly to another of my favorite projects: the South Korean Classroom Robots. These things are great... They're basically automated conversational partners to help Korean kids learn English. Teachers can also remote control them to give lessons. The South Korean government is putting a ton of funding into the project ($36 Million USD in 2012) and are planning to have the little robots in 8000 preschools by 2013.
